Building raising services involve elevating existing structures to improve safety, comply with local regulations, or prepare for future development. This process typically includes carefully lifting a building off its foundation, often with specialized equipment, and then reconstructing or modifying the foundation and supporting elements before lowering the structure back into place. The goal is to ensure the building remains functional while addressing issues related to flooding, unstable ground, or zoning requirements.

These services help resolve common problems such as flood risk, water damage, and foundation instability. Buildings located in flood-prone areas or with basements susceptible to water intrusion often benefit from raising, as it reduces the likelihood of flood damage. Additionally, properties with aging foundations or those needing to meet updated building codes may require raising to ensure structural integrity and compliance.

Building raising is frequently used on residential properties, especially older homes, historic houses, or those situated in flood zones. Commercial buildings, such as small offices or retail spaces, can also be candidates for raising if they face similar challenges. In some cases, properties undergoing significant renovations or expansions may opt for raising to create a safer, more resilient structure that can better withstand environmental factors.

Discover typical Building Raising project ranges for Hamden, CT.

Foundation Preparation Costs - Preparing the site for building raising can range from $2,000 to $8,000, depending on soil conditions and the size of the structure. For example, a typical residential project might fall around $4,500. Costs vary based on site complexity and local labor rates.

Building Raising Labor Expenses - The labor involved in raising a building generally costs between $10,000 and $30,000. Smaller structures may be closer to $12,000, while larger or more complex projects can reach $25,000 or more. Prices depend on the building’s size and accessibility.

Permitting and Inspection Fees - Securing permits for building raising services often ranges from $500 to $2,500. Inspection costs are usually included or charged separately, with local regulations influencing the total expenses. These fees vary by municipality and project scope.

Additional Materials and Equipment - Costs for materials such as shoring, jacks, and supports typically add $1,500 to $5,000 to the project. The exact amount depends on the building’s size and the extent of structural modifications needed.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ific requirements.

What is building raising? Building raising involves elevating a structure to prevent flood damage or improve foundation stability, often using specialized equipment and techniques.

Why consider building raising services? Building raising can protect properties from flood risks, comply with local regulations, or prepare for future development projects.

How do local pros perform building raising? Professionals typically lift the structure using jacks or hydraulic equipment, then reinforce or replace the foundation before lowering it back into place.

Is building raising suitable for all types of buildings? Building raising is generally suitable for various residential and commercial structures, but a professional assessment is recommended to determine feasibility.
